Better Memory Equals More Effective Study

In many ways, study skills are synonymous with memory skills.  Your study will only get you better test grades if it leads to your memorizing the material for which you’ll be quizzed.  So let’s take a look at some tips that are sure to improve your memory and make your study time more effective.

How to Create a Productive Study Space

In order to understand and retain information, you need to be able to concentrate on what you are studying. This is dependent on you studying in an area that is suited to your learning needs and style, which makes creating a productive study space is an essential element of studying well.
